Nabors Energy Transition Corp. II (NASDAQ:NETD – Get Free Report) was the recipient of a large increase in short interest in August. As of August 15th, there was short interest totalling 70,700 shares, an increase of 20.4% from the July 31st total of 58,700 shares. Currently, 0.2% of the shares of the company are short sold. Based on an average daily volume of 132,900 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 0.5 days.
Nabors Energy Transition Corp. II Stock Performance
Shares of NASDAQ:NETD opened at $10.62 on Friday. The company’s 50 day moving average price is $10.59 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$10.52. Nabors Energy Transition Corp. II has a 12-month low of $10.12 and a 12-month high of $11.00.

About Nabors Energy Transition Corp. II
Nabors Energy Transition Corp. II focuses on effecting a merger, amalgamation, share exchange, asset acquisition, share purchase, reorganization, or similar business combination with one or more businesses or entities. The company intends to identify solutions, opportunities, companies, or technologies that focus on advancing the energy transition that facilitate, improve, or complement the reduction of carbon or greenhouse gas emissions.
